Description

The game is played similarly to American Bingo. In American Bingo, an announcer calls out the selected letters and numbers, such as "B-4 and the players mark their game boards accordingly. In this game, the announcer gives short poem or familiar phrase (often improvised) referring to the image on the card (e.g. "me lo das o me lo quitas" for the image of El Melon, "Verde blanco y colorado" for the image of La Bandera, "Camaron que se duerme, se lo lleva la corriente" for the image of El Camaron). Each player uses a chip -often a bean-to mark the corresponding spot on his or her tabla. In either game, the first player to fill the game board or tabla in a predefined pattern will shout "Lotera!" to win the game and receive a prize. The audacity of the announcer gives the opportunity to appreciate its cleverness and style as to how he may approach the announcing. That style depends on the social context of where the game is being played. He may use "white" humor at a bazaar or a church and if he is in an adult setting he may play with more suggestive and irreverent. Since the origin of the game, satire and references to contemporary events and politics are part of the world play involved.

Description

Mexican loteria is a wonderful, traditional card game similar to bingo. (Make the image appear on white background). Loteria is also a form of folk art, as each of the colorful cards has an image of popular Mexican figures including "el catrin" (the gentleman), "el borracho" (the drunk), "la calavera" (the skeleton), "la chalupa" (the flower boat), etc. Great fun for the entire family.

Description

A "Loteria" is a fun and entertaining board game that brings Mexican traditions to life. The set of 10 player cards features the original art that was made popular in Mexico during the 1950's. The traditional game was originally created by French Entrepreneur Clement Jacques in the 18th century and has since become a staple of Mexican parties and family entertaining.
